Output 8c38716931cb0b5fc94f89597e663f9505a0d867ae4061f584143482fed34b2b:1

value
28214162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 418411ae43ff54360e36107389b7f34c290252bc OP_EQUALVERIFY OP_CHECKSIG
address
16yR8njYRT26mEpdMKL6dAG98cuA3s3Kcb
transaction
8c38716931cb0b5fc94f89597e663f9505a0d867ae4061f584143482fed34b2b
spent
true